Output 81eb06aea994321e097350cc7ad6877f9939b18005bcdb59609c41287129918f:1

value
29788520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58211667199494486a869e13dbd3866473d1ca7e OP_EQUAL
address
MFw9LGid9DARX47u5Bv4TrXFbG1FGCc3fL
transaction
81eb06aea994321e097350cc7ad6877f9939b18005bcdb59609c41287129918f
spent
true